Toli is an inhabited village in Kapkot Sub-district of Bageshwar district, Uttarakhand. Its Census village code is 050578, the Census 2011 record lists 876 people in 174 households and the reported area is 761.34 hectares. The local references include Toli Gram Panchayat, Kapkot CD Block and the nearest town reference is Bageshwar at about 37 km.

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 876 people in 174 households, with 447 male residents and 429 female residents. The average household size is 5.03, and SC share is 10.62% and ST share is 0% for Toli. Population density works out to about 115.06 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Toli show that reported agricultural commodities include Paddy, Wheat and Ragi, net sown area is 80.45 hectares and irrigated land is 11.35 hectares (14.1%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
